A two-day trip is better if you want a slower stay, nearby forts, bird watching, and relaxed photography.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-5f5c73f e-flex e-con-boxed e-con e-parent\" data-id=\"5f5c73f\" data-element_type=\"container\">\n\t\t\t\t\t<div class=\"e-con-inner\">\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-fff3108 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"fff3108\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<h2><b>Where Is Malshej Ghat Located?<\/b><\/h2>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-83817e3 elementor-widget elementor-widget-image\" data-id=\"83817e3\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"image.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<img decoding=\"async\" width=\"1200\" height=\"800\" src=\"https:\/\/offto.in\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/Where-Is-Malshej-Ghat-Located.webp\" class=\"attachment-full size-full wp-image-4341\" alt=\"Where Is Malshej Ghat Located\" srcset=\"https:\/\/offto.in\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/Where-Is-Malshej-Ghat-Located.webp 1200w, https:\/\/offto.in\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/Where-Is-Malshej-Ghat-Located-300x200.webp 300w, https:\/\/offto.in\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/Where-Is-Malshej-Ghat-Located-1024x683.webp 1024w, https:\/\/offto.in\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/Where-Is-Malshej-Ghat-Located-768x512.webp 768w, https:\/\/offto.in\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/Where-Is-Malshej-Ghat-Located-960x640.webp 960w, https:\/\/offto.in\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/Where-Is-Malshej-Ghat-Located-440x293.webp 440w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1200px) 100vw, 1200px\" \/>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-b13e319 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"b13e319\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Malshej Ghat is located in Maharashtra\u2019s Western Ghats, on the Kalyan\u2013Ahmednagar route, in the Sahyadri hill range. If you are searching <\/span><b>where is Malshej Ghat<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">, the simplest answer is: it lies between the Mumbai\u2013Thane\/Kalyan side and the Ahmednagar\u2013Pune side, making it a popular monsoon road-trip route in western Maharashtra.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-e5b09b9 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"e5b09b9\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<h3><b>Exact Regional Location<\/b><\/h3>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-25f6dfe el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"25f6dfe\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Malshej Ghat is a mountain pass located on the Kalyan\u2013Ahmednagar Road in Maharashtra. Travel listings place it at around 87 km from Kalyan, 108 km from Thane, 117 km from Pune, 124 km from Ahmednagar, and around 141 km from Mumbai, though exact distances vary by starting point and route.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-5b57b2a el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"5b57b2a\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">For visitors, the practical route marker is the ghat road itself. Most people experience Malshej through the drive, viewpoints, waterfalls, and nearby stops rather than a single town centre.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-0a3e5f4 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"0a3e5f4\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<h3><b>District and Route Context<\/b><\/h3>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-53ba58f el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"53ba58f\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Malshej Ghat sits in the Sahyadri belt and is strongly connected to the Kalyan\u2013Ahmednagar highway route. Maharashtra Tourism mentions Malshej Ghat at about <\/span><b>120 km from Pune<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">, while other travel references note that route variations can make the distance longer.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-971be85 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"971be85\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">From Pune, Malshej is best planned as a full-day road trip or a slow weekend plan if you want to include nearby places like Shivneri Fort, Junnar, Lenyadri, or Pimpalgaon Joga Dam.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-3da2e56 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"3da2e56\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<h3><b>Thane\/Kalyan to Malshej Ghat Distance<\/b><\/h3>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-a390358 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"a390358\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Thane and Kalyan are among the most convenient starting points for Malshej Ghat. Travel listings place Malshej Ghat around <\/span><b>87 km from Kalyan<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> and around <\/span><b>108 km from Thane<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">, making it especially popular for short monsoon drives from the Mumbai Metropolitan Region.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-0273954 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"0273954\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">This route is practical for travelers who want to avoid a very long journey but still experience waterfalls, fog, and valley views.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-1396256 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"1396256\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<h3><b>Nashik to Malshej Ghat Distance<\/b><\/h3>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-9a0bed3 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"9a0bed3\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Nashik to Malshej Ghat is a longer but manageable road-trip option, depending on the route used. It is better suited for travelers planning a weekend circuit rather than a quick short drive.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-34e997a el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"34e997a\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">If you are coming from Nashik, check the route carefully before leaving because road quality, ghat traffic, and weather can affect travel time. A slower plan with a stay near Malshej, Junnar, or nearby areas can feel more comfortable than a rushed return.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-e049927 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"e049927\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<h3><b>Best Road Route to Malshej Ghat<\/b><\/h3>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-4df9d33 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"4df9d33\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The best road route depends on where you start. Mumbai, Thane, and Kalyan travelers commonly approach via the Kalyan\u2013Murbad side toward the ghat. Pune travelers usually approach from the Pune\u2013Narayangaon\u2013Junnar side or other route variations depending on traffic and road conditions.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-e29134e el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"e29134e\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">For first-time visitors, the safest route choice is the one with better daylight, clearer navigation, and fewer late-night ghat sections. During monsoon, avoid blindly following shortcuts through narrow or unfamiliar roads. Recent travel safety guidance for monsoon road trips highlights fog, slippery roads, waterlogging, landslides, and the importance of avoiding risky night driving.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-a6ab45d el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"a6ab45d\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<h3><b>Public Transport vs Self-Drive<\/b><\/h3>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-6440cb3 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"6440cb3\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Self-drive is the most flexible way to visit Malshej Ghat because you can stop at viewpoints, waterfalls, food stalls, and nearby attractions at your own pace. It is ideal for families, couples, bikers, photographers, and friend groups.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-8ac45a9 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"8ac45a9\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Public transport is possible, as Maharashtra Tourism notes that state transport and private buses operate on the route, but it may not give the same freedom for viewpoint stops and waterfall breaks. For most travelers, self-drive or a hired cab is the better experience.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-6778ca1 e-flex e-con-boxed e-con e-parent\" data-id=\"6778ca1\" data-element_type=\"container\">\n\t\t\t\t\t<div class=\"e-con-inner\">\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-bb8e42c el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"bb8e42c\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<h2><b>Malshej Ghat Weather: What to Expect by Season<\/b><\/h2>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-4c90581 elementor-widget elementor-widget-image\" data-id=\"4c90581\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"image.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"1200\" height=\"800\" src=\"https:\/\/offto.in\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/Malshej-Ghat-Weather-What-to-Expect-by-Season.webp\" class=\"attachment-full size-full wp-image-4339\" alt=\"Malshej Ghat Weather What to Expect by Season\" srcset=\"https:\/\/offto.in\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/Malshej-Ghat-Weather-What-to-Expect-by-Season.webp 1200w, https:\/\/offto.in\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/Malshej-Ghat-Weather-What-to-Expect-by-Season-300x200.webp 300w, https:\/\/offto.in\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/Malshej-Ghat-Weather-What-to-Expect-by-Season-1024x683.webp 1024w, https:\/\/offto.in\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/Malshej-Ghat-Weather-What-to-Expect-by-Season-768x512.webp 768w, https:\/\/offto.in\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/Malshej-Ghat-Weather-What-to-Expect-by-Season-960x640.webp 960w, https:\/\/offto.in\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/Malshej-Ghat-Weather-What-to-Expect-by-Season-440x293.webp 440w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1200px) 100vw, 1200px\" \/>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-fb5afcf el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"fb5afcf\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><b>Malshej Ghat weather<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> changes the entire travel experience. In monsoon, the landscape looks greener, but road and parking conditions should still be checked before stopping.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-dccdec0 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"dccdec0\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<h3><b>Harishchandragad<\/b><\/h3>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-7025c38 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"7025c38\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Harishchandragad is one of Maharashtra\u2019s most iconic trekking forts and is often connected with the Malshej region. It is best for serious trekkers, not casual road-trip travelers. If you are visiting Malshej Ghat only for waterfalls and viewpoints, keep Harishchandragad for another dedicated trek day.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-2521432 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"2521432\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The fort route needs fitness, daylight, proper shoes, and weather awareness. Do not add it casually after a long monsoon drive.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-899d364 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"899d364\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<h3><b>Shivneri Fort<\/b><\/h3>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-b08d2d4 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"b08d2d4\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Shivneri Fort near Junnar is a strong heritage add-on for travelers who want history along with nature. It is especially meaningful because it is associated with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j\u2019s birthplace and fits well into a Junnar-side itinerary.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-2563a7c el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"2563a7c\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Shivneri is better planned during a two-day Malshej Ghat trip. That gives enough time to enjoy the ghat, rest, and explore the fort without rushing.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-6ea2678 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"6ea2678\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<h3><b>Ajoba Hill Fort<\/b><\/h3>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-0cd4488 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"0cd4488\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Ajoba Hill Fort is suitable for trekkers and nature lovers who want a more active experience near Malshej Ghat. It is not a quick viewpoint stop, so plan it only if your group is prepared for trekking.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-b501a1e el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"b501a1e\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">During monsoon, the trail and surrounding areas can become slippery. Choose this add-on only with proper route knowledge, footwear, and enough daylight.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-e9b968f el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"e9b968f\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<h3><b>Khireshwar Village<\/b><\/h3>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-29fbcff el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"29fbcff\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Khireshwar village is commonly used as a base-side point for treks toward Harishchandragad. It is useful for travelers who are planning a trekking-focused Malshej weekend instead of only a scenic drive.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-b8a2bbd el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"b8a2bbd\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">For casual tourists, Khireshwar can still offer a quiet rural pause, but it makes more sense when connected with a trekking plan, local stay, or nature route.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-334ed93 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"334ed93\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<h3><b>Ozar<\/b><\/h3>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-5306eb4 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"5306eb4\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Ozar is known for the Vigneshwar Ganpati Temple and works well as a spiritual and cultural add-on around the Junnar region. It is a good choice for families and travelers who want something beyond waterfalls and viewpoints.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-5be004f el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"5be004f\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">If you are planning a relaxed weekend, Ozar can be paired with Lenyadri and Shivneri instead of adding a difficult trek.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-bcfc62f el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"bcfc62f\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<h3><b>Lenyadri Caves<\/b><\/h3>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-c2f1f8a el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"c2f1f8a\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Lenyadri caves are another important stop in the Junnar region, known for their cave setting and religious significance. They work well with Ozar and Shivneri as part of a heritage-focused route.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-104deb2 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"104deb2\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">This is a better add-on in winter or clear weather. During heavy monsoon, check road conditions and avoid overloading the itinerary with too many stops.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-cbe258d el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"cbe258d\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<h3><b>Junnar Region<\/b><\/h3>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-83ff45b el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"83ff45b\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The <a href=\"https:\/\/en.wikipedia.org\/wiki\/Junnar\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">Junnar<\/a> region is ideal for travelers who want a broader weekend around Malshej Ghat. It offers forts, caves, temples, rural landscapes, food stops, and scenic drives.<\/span><\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-0faea60 el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"0faea60\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">For a two-day plan, combine Malshej Ghat with Junnar-side heritage stops.
